#58b258 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#58b258 is composed of 34.5% red, 69.8%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 50.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 50.6%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 120 degrees, a saturation of 36.9% and a lightness of 52.2%. #58b258 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ffb0 with #006500.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

● #58b258 color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#58b258 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#58b258 has RGB values of R:88, G:178,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:0, Y:0.51,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 5812824.
